Alexander Micko is a scholar working on Endocrinology, Diabetes and Metabolism, Surgery and Epidemiology. According to data from OpenAlex, Alexander Micko has authored 48 papers receiving a total of 1.1k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 28 papers in Endocrinology, Diabetes and Metabolism, 23 papers in Surgery and 20 papers in Epidemiology. Recurrent topics in Alexander Micko's work include Pituitary Gland Disorders and Treatments (27 papers), Meningioma and schwannoma management (16 papers) and Glioma Diagnosis and Treatment (11 papers). Alexander Micko is often cited by papers focused on Pituitary Gland Disorders and Treatments (27 papers), Meningioma and schwannoma management (16 papers) and Glioma Diagnosis and Treatment (11 papers). Alexander Micko collaborates with scholars based in Austria, United States and Netherlands.
